Astro Icon, recently launched at version 1.0, exemplifies how technology can enhance project management efficiency. By embedding SVG icons directly into HTML and minifying them, Astro Icon offers a streamlined approach to handling visual assets in web development. This tool not only improves loading times—an essential factor in user experience—but also reduces the complexity associated with managing multiple external files. The ease of integrating icons by simply placing them in a designated folder within the source directory allows developers to focus on the creative aspects of their projects rather than getting bogged down in technical details.
As we delve into the implications of these technological advancements, it’s essential to recognize the growing demand for project management skills across various sectors. A staggering 2.3 million individuals must enter project management roles annually to keep pace with industry needs. The software development sector, in particular, is projected to witness the most significant growth, with an expected increase of 14% by 2030. This surge is driven by advancements in mobile applications, IT security, and healthcare technology—all areas where effective project management is crucial.
The ramifications of this talent gap are profound. According to recent studies, the potential loss to global GDP could reach up to $345.5 billion by 2030 if the shortage of qualified project management professionals is not addressed. This underscores the urgency for organizations to prioritize capability building within their teams. Nearly 80% of business leaders now view capability building as essential for growth, a marked increase from pre-pandemic sentiments. The correlation between increased productivity and GDP growth further emphasizes the need for skilled project managers who can navigate the complexities of modern projects.
